Like many other EU countries, Poland offers inexpensive or even free tuition to EU students. Prospective students should apply directly to their chosen Polish institution. The University of Warsaw, for example, charges between £1,300 and £2,500 per year for its English language courses.
Gdansk city is located on the Baltic coast and is the center of the metropolitan area. With its 3 universities and 11 high schools students can enroll themselves in several courses of science and technology. The universities offer high standard education in a healthy environment.
